13.4% of Summit, IL residents had an income below the poverty level in 2022, which was 10.7% greater than the poverty level of 11.9% across the entire state of Illinois. 9.2% of high school graduates and 19.6% of non high school graduates live in poverty. The poverty rate was 16.6% among disabled residents. The renting rate among poor residents was 81.8%. For comparison, it was 30.3% among residents with income above the poverty level.
